The first known public and legal gambling house was the Ridotto, established in Venice, Italy, in 1638. This venue featured games like Basetta and Biribi and set a model for what would become the modern casin<br>

<br>
For many, the casino environment provides a temporary escape from daily routines and stressors. The concentration required for many games helps to block out other thoughts, offering a mental break.<br>
